A NORTHWEST EUROPEAN COPPER ALLOY CANDLESTICK
CIRCA 1400
The tapered and octagonal faceted candle socket with pierced sides, with two protruding flanges, on a tapered pillar stem with central urn-shaped knop, the circular base cast with concentric rings, on tripod paw feet
7½ in. (19 cm.) high; 5 in. (12.7 cm.) wide at base
Provenance
Acquired from Michael Dunn, New York, 29 November 1995.

Lot Essay

Similar examples are illustrated in Ronald Michaelis, Old Domestic Base-Metal Candlesticks, 1978, figs. 24 and 27. and A.J.G. Verster, Brons in den tjid, 1979, pl. 21.
A comparable candlestick was sold in The Frits Philips Collection, Sotheby's, Amsterdam, 4 December 2006, lot 277.
